Avanti West Coast and London Midland run train services between Milton Keynes and Chester. Trains depart every 4 hours and will take around 1h 30m, however, this may vary depending on the particular service and whether it runs express or stops all stations.

The closest major airport to Chester is Liverpool John Lennon Airport (LPL) (LPL) which is approximately 16km (10 miles) from Chester. Manchester Airport (MAN) (MAN) and Leeds Bradford Airport (LBA) (LBA) are also nearby and might be a better alternative airport depending on where you are flying from.
